Q: Badge migration — what do night shift need to know? A: Corvell Dynamics is switching the Harrowgate plant from swipe cards to the new Ironlatch readers this month. Old cards stop working floor by floor; check the rota board for your floor's cutover date. New badges are collected from security between 19:00 and 23:00 only. If your floor has switched and your new badge hasn't arrived, use the night entry code below.

badge for tajep-kawif: bdg-Q-35

Handover note — report export timezones. All export timestamps in Quillbarrow are stored in UTC and converted at render time using the requesting workspace's locale settings, not the viewer's device. Plugin authors must never apply their own offset, or exports will double-shift. Watch out for DST boundaries on scheduled exports; the scheduler pins the wall-clock time. The conversion rules and plugin hooks are fully documented on the internal page below.

operations page: https://confluence.lumicsys.internal/projects/display/projects/display

**Ticket: Circuit breaker tripping too eagerly on Fernwick API**

Hey, welcome aboard! Quick context: our order service calls the upstream Fernwick pricing API, and the breaker we wrapped around it flips open after just two timeouts. That's way too twitchy — Fernwick gets slow every afternoon and we end up serving stale prices for ten minutes. Please bump the failure threshold to five and add a half-open probe every 30s. Ping Marta on the Relay team if the config looks weird. The failing run's token is below.

session token of baduf-tagug = htk4_8702

Welcome to the Quillandra office! As a visiting contractor, you'll check in at the front desk each morning — no exceptions, even if you've been here a dozen times. Grab a visitor lanyard, let Dana or whoever's on duty know which team you're with, and they'll buzz your host. If you arrive before 8:30, reception may still be setting up, so use the contractor entrance on the east side with the code below.

staff pass of fadug-bajop = bdg-WVB-0